ZGYX421H Integrated DTH Drilling Rig: Key Specifications

The ZGYX421H integrated DTH blast hole drilling rig adopts an all in one modular design, integrating core systems such as power output, air compression, drilling execution and walking drive. It features compact structure, complete functions and strong on site adaptability. The detailed core specifications of the equipment are listed below for customers to quickly match project demands:

Item ZGYX421H Specification
Drilling Type DTH Drilling
Machine Type Integrated Blast Hole Drilling Rig
Hole Diameter 90–138 mm
Max. Drilling Depth 21 m
Rod Changing Automatic
Engine Cummins Diesel Engine
Air Compressor Built-in
Chassis Crawler
Application Mining, Quarrying & Construction

Different from split type drilling equipment that requires multiple auxiliary devices to support operation, the ZGYX421H integrated DTH drilling rig integrates diesel power system, high pressure air compression system, precision drilling system and flexible crawler walking system into a single device. This highly integrated design eliminates the need for additional supporting equipment on the construction site, simplifies the overall site deployment, and greatly improves the equipment’s adaptability to complex mining areas and harsh construction environments. It can independently complete full process blast hole drilling operations without redundant auxiliary configuration, bringing more convenient and efficient construction solutions for Brazilian drilling projects.

Why the Integrated Design Matters in Brazilian Mining Projects

Built-in Air Compressor Simplifies On-site Operation

Air supply stability is the core guarantee for efficient operation of DTH drilling rigs. Traditional DTH drilling equipment needs to be equipped with independent external air compressors, air supply pipelines and matching connection devices, which increases equipment investment cost and occupies a large amount of on site space. The ZGYX421H is equipped with a high performance built in air compressor, which can stably provide sufficient compressed air for the down the hole hammer, ensuring continuous and powerful drilling power output.

The integrated air compressor design brings multiple practical advantages for Brazilian mining and construction projects. It reduces the total number of on site equipment, saves valuable construction space, and simplifies equipment transportation and hoisting work. During project migration and site switching, the integrated drilling rig can move as a whole without disassembling and matching multiple devices, which greatly improves construction flexibility. In addition, the integrated structure reduces the connection links of air supply pipelines, lowers the failure rate of air supply system, simplifies daily equipment maintenance, and effectively improves the overall operational stability of the construction site.

90–138 mm Hole Diameter: Suitable for Different Drilling Requirements

The ZGYX421H drilling rig supports a flexible hole diameter range of 90 mm to 138 mm, which is scientifically set according to the mainstream blasting and construction standards of South American mining and engineering projects. This wide adjustable diameter range is not a simple parameter superposition, but a targeted configuration for diverse geological conditions and project construction standards in Brazil.

The 90 mm small diameter drilling mode is suitable for conventional small scale blasting operations, secondary rock breaking and fine foundation drilling projects, which can meet the precision construction demands of small unit blasting. The expanded diameter up to 138 mm adapts to large scale open pit mining, large volume rock blasting and heavy duty infrastructure excavation projects, matching the high intensity construction needs of large Brazilian mines. In actual project application, different hole diameter specifications can effectively adapt to varying rock hardness, blasting design schemes and construction process requirements.

It is worth noting that the actual drilling diameter selection needs to be comprehensively determined according to on site rock hardness, professional blasting design standards, supporting drill rod and bit configuration and specific project construction requirements. The flexible diameter adjustment capability of the ZGYX421H enables it to cope with diversified construction standards, avoiding the equipment limitation of single drilling specification and improving the universal applicability of the equipment in different Brazilian projects.

Up to 21 m Drilling Depth for Blast Hole Applications

The maximum drilling depth of the ZGYX421H integrated DTH drilling rig reaches 21 m, which is precisely positioned for mainstream surface blast hole drilling scenarios. In the field of mining and engineering drilling, excessive blind pursuit of ultra deep drilling depth will lead to increased equipment energy consumption, reduced drilling accuracy and mismatched project cost. For many surface drilling applications, the right combination of drilling depth, hole diameter and penetration efficiency is more important than simply pursuing maximum drilling depth.

The 21 m effective drilling depth fully covers the conventional construction depth requirements of Brazilian open pit mining, quarrying production, road excavation and renovation, infrastructure foundation pouring and rock blasting preparation projects. It can complete one time forming drilling for conventional surface blasting holes, avoiding repeated drilling and secondary hole repair operations. For shallow and medium depth surface drilling tasks that account for the majority of South American mining projects, this depth parameter achieves a perfect balance between construction efficiency, drilling accuracy and equipment energy consumption, ensuring efficient and economical project operation.
